William Faulkner will have been 127 years old today.

American writer William Faulkner is the first name on the list of famous people born today, September 25. He is known for his novels and short stories. At 17, William Faulkner was mentored by his senior, Phil Stone. Stone introduced him to the works of writers like James Joyce, and he later met renowned writers Robert Frost, Sherwood Anderson, and Ezra Pound.
Faulkner was born in September 25, 1897 New Albany, Mississipp, United States to Murry Cuthbert Falkner and Maud Butler. William served in the Royal Canadian Air Force during the First World War. He attended the University of Mississippi but dropped out after three semesters to pursue a career as a writer.
After dropping out of the University of Mississippi, Faulkner joined the Sigma Alpha Epsilon fraternity. He later worked as a carpenter in Oxford, as the Ole Miss postmaster, and at a New York City bookstore.
In 1925, after moving to New Orleans, William wrote his first novel, “Soldiers’ Pay.” He then returned to Oxford and wrote his first work set in the fictional Yoknapatawpha County, “Sartoris” (1927). Faulkner continued to publish more novels, including “The Sound and the Fury,” “As I Lay Dying,” “Absalom,” “Light in August,” “Absalom!” and “The Wild Palms.”
He was not just a successful writer but also a screenwriter. William married Estelle Oldham in 1929. The couple had two children and stayed married until his death on July 6, 1962, from a heart attack at age 64.
William was awarded the Nobel Prize for Literature in 1949 and two Pulitzer Prizes in 1954 and 1962 for his works “A Fable” and “The Reivers.”

Ronnie Barker will have been 95 years old today.

Ronnie Barker, a celebrated British actor, comedian, and writer, needs no introduction because of his roles in Porridge, The Two Ronnies, and Open All Hours.
He was born at 70 Garfield Street, Bedford, Bedfordshire, England, to Leonard William Barker and Edith Eleanor on September 25, 1929. Ronnie attended Donnington Junior School and later the City of Oxford High School for Boys. At school, he developed his talent for humour and honed his musical skills by singing in the church choir.
After school, Ronnie trained as an architect but quit after six months and later worked at the Westminster Bank as a bank clerk. He then took lessons in amateur acting and joined the Manchester Repertory Company, where he played comic roles.
He made his professional acting debut on November 15, 1948, as Lieutenant Spicer in “Quality Street.” Ronnie’s successes came at the Oxford Playhouse and the West End in plays like “The Real Inspector Hound” and “The Real Inspector Hound.”
He also appeared in BBC radio and television comedies such as “The Navy Lark”, “The Seven Faces of Jim”, “Foreign Affairs”, “A Tale of Two Cities”, and “The Avengers.” Ronnie also starred in satirical television series, including “The Frost Report”.
Barker also achieved success in “Two Ronnies,” “Clarence,” “Porridge,” and “The Magnificent Evans.” He won four BAFTAs for best light entertainment performance and, in 1978, was awarded an OBE for his contribution to the entertainment industry.
Ronnie married Beryl Joyce Tubb in 1957; they had three children: Larry, Adam and Charlotte. Barker died on October 3, 2005, after suffering from heart problems at age 76.

Michael Douglas is 80 years old today.

American Actor and film producer Michael Douglas is 80 years old today. Born in New Brunswick, New Jersey, United States, on September 25, 1944, to Kirk Douglas and Diana Dill, both were actors and met during studies at the American Academy of Dramatic Arts.
Michael received his education at The Allen-Stevenson School, Eaglebrook School, and The Choate Preparatory School and graduated with a B.A. in dramatic art from the University of California, Santa Barbara, in 1968.
Douglas’s first role was in 1969 in the CBS Playhouse special The Experiment. He established Bigstick Productions, Limited, the first independent film production company. Michael began playing minor roles in films, including “Adam at 6 A.M.”, “Hail, Hero!”, and “Summertree.”
His breakthrough came in the TV series The Streets of San Francisco, which aired from 1972 to 1976. Other notable films he appeared in include Fatal Attraction (1987), Basic Instinct (1992), “The American President” (1995), Traffic (2000), “Wall Street” (1987), “The Game “(1997), “Romancing the Stone” (1984), and “Wonder Boys” (2000).
Michael produced “One Flew Over the Cuckoo’s Nest” in 1975 after acquiring the rights to the Ken Kesey novel from his father, Kirk Douglas. He also produced “The China Syndrome” (1979), “The Jewel of the Nile “(1985), and “Stone” (1984).
Michael was made a United Nations Messenger of Peace by Kofi Annan in 1998; Douglas has the Cecil B. DeMille Award, five Golden Globe Awards, two Academy Awards, a Primetime Emmy Award, and the AFI Life Achievement Award.
He has married twice. First, he married Diandra Luker in 1977. They had one son, Cameron, born in 1978. They divorced in 1995. Douglas married again in 2000 to actress Catherine Zeta-Jones. They have two children, Dylan Michael, born August 8, 2000, and Carys Zeta, born April 20, 2003.

Will Smith is 56 years old today.

Among the famous people born on September 25 is Will Smith. Will Smith, born Willard Carroll Smith Jr. on September 25, 1968, in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ania, is a famous American actor, rapper, and film producer. As of 2024, he is 56 years old, and he has entertained all kinds of people worldwide.
You might only be familiar with acting. However, he came to the spotlight as part of the hip-hop music duo DJ Jazzy Jeff & The Fresh Prince, known for their numerous hits like “Parents Just Don’t Understand” and “Summertime”.
Smith’s acting career took off with the popular TV sitcom “The Fresh Prince of Bel-Air” (1990-1996), where he played a fictionalized version of himself. He then transitioned to film, starring in blockbuster movies such as “Bad Boys” (1995), “Independence Day” (1996), and “Men in Black” (1997).
Will Smith’s contributions to the entertainment industry can be overlooked. His numerous awards and achievements evidence his magnificent performance in the industry. Smith is a four-time Grammy award winner for his performance in rap music, and not only that, but his success is visible in both music and acting.
He also won an Academic Award in the Best Actor category for “King Richard” (2021). Similarly, he received nominations as the Best Actor for “The Pursuit of Happyness” (2006) and Ali” (2001). Still, in 2021, Will won Best Actor in a Motion Picture, Outstanding Actor and Best Actor in a Leading Role for “King Richard” (2021). He also received notable nominations, including Tony Awards and Primetime Emmy Awards.
